Web25 de jan. de 2024 · If you add in Florida real estate commission, which is typically 6% of the sale price, closing costs in Florida can range up to 9% of the final sale price. For perspective, the median home value in Florida is just over $252,000, according to Zillow; 9% closing costs for a home that sold for that amount would come to $22,680. Web22 de dez. de 2024 · For sellers, closing costs can add up to 8–10% of the home sale price — on top of repaying any debts or liens related to a property. Realtor commissions, which the seller typically pays and are split between the listing and buyer agents, can add up to 5.5–6%. Web20 de set. de 2024 · In Washington State, the seller of the property pays the transfer tax. The amount of tax is $5 for each $1,000 of selling price, or fraction thereof. Transfer taxes are required in Washington state in real estate transactions. This fee is typically paid by the seller, but it is possible to negotiate with the buyer to split it. WebThe average closing costs for a seller total roughly 8% to 10% of the sale price of the home, or about $19,000-$24,000, based on the median U.S. home value of $244,000 as of December 2024. Seller closing costs are made up of several expenses. Here’s a quick breakdown of potential costs and fees: Agent commission. Transfer tax.
